Pipedrive is a sales-focused customer relationship management (CRM) software for sales teams. At its core, Pipedrive helps businesses visualize their entire sales process. The CRM includes useful features, including email syncing, activity reminders and updates, filters, and much more. A Zoo Tycoon board game is in development. Slated to release next year, the 2-4 player game tasks participants in building “the most successful zoo” in a new strategic and thematic board game that features over 34 species, “most of them represented by 230 beautiful animal meeples”.
